Abstract
The invention discloses a kind of fixation devices for workpiece bonding, it specifically includes clamping disk, adjustment plate, adjust bolt, firm banking, adjusting screw, fixed sliding block, coherent mass, clamping disk is chimeric with groove by protruding block with adjustment plate and is bolted using three adjustings are no less than;Mutually card is tied and is fixedly clamped using two adjusting screws are no less than among adjustment disk and firm banking;No less than three U-lags are provided on firm banking and adjustment plate to install fixed sliding block;Threaded rod is installed with threaded hole on fixed sliding block, coherent mass is mounted on the top surface of threaded rod, and fixed sliding block is used by fastening bolt and nut setting in U-lag;The present invention can be block-shaped by changing bonding, and Surfaces of Unusual Shape bonding is realized in position, and adjustment adjusts bolt and adjusting screw realizes workpiece positioning.Therefore, fixed device of the present invention plays an important role to the raising of workpiece bond quality.

Background technique
Existing Work fixing device, such as scroll chuck, vacuum chuck, frost disk etc..In clamping, workpiece is applied
Power is larger, and it is even broken that workpiece is easy to produce moderate finite deformation.And bonding process is used, workpiece is bonded in fixed disk, then is led to
Clamping fixed disk is crossed to achieve the purpose that fixed workpiece, the positioning of workpiece is difficult to ensure that Surfaces of Unusual Shape is difficult to fix, cementation wax
It is unevenly distributed when smearing and pouring.

Embodiment 2 bonds flat work pieces
The bonding wax melted is smeared on 5 surface of coherent mass, is connect by hand of spiral with 11 rotational fastener of threaded rod, in rotary course
In, guarantee being uniformly distributed for bonding wax.It will fixed sliding block 4, fastening bolt 9, gasket 12, nut 10, threaded rod 11, coherent mass 4
After connecting, moves into U-type groove 8 and be moved to suitable position, each U-type groove moves into one piece of fixed sliding block respectively, tightens nut
10, it is bonded the first workpiece 17.After wax cooling and shaping, loose nut 10 adjusts adjusting screw 7, realizes the first workpiece 17 and folder
After the adjustment for holding 1 positioning surface concentricity of disk, nut 10 is tightened.Adjustment adjusts bolt 6, realizes 17 end face of the first workpiece and clamping disk
The adjustment of 1 positioning surface verticality.Overall structure figure is as shown in Figure 1 after stickup.
